tests: Improve t-common.h.
* tests/t-common.h: Add couple of macros. Check that config.h has been included. (show): Rename to info. * tests/t-lock.c, tests/t-sexp.c: Adjust for changes. Signed-off-by: Werner Koch <wk@gnupg.org>
